Fantasy Cricket tips, today’s XI in play and pitch report for South Africa A tour of Sri Lanka, 2nd ODI

South Africa’s second ODI A tour of Sri Lanka will see Sri Lanka A (SL-A) take on South Africa A (SA-A) at the Pallekele International Cricket Stadium in Kandy on Tuesday 6 June. Before the game, here is everything you need to know about the SL-A vs SA-A Dream11 prediction, playing XI, fantasy cricket tips and pitch report.

In the first game, the visiting team struggled a lot but their effort fell short. Nishan Maduska, Janith Liyanage and Ashen Bhandara all played good strokes to bring the total to 268 in their allotted 50 overs.

In response, South Africa A found themselves on goal with 53 balls remaining in the match, thanks to a classic pressure strike from Dewald Brevis.


The home team will look to repeat their performance from the previous game and seal the series with one game remaining. However, Sri Lanka A will try to win this match and stay alive in the tournament.
